Default Anyone got experience with LPG?

been trying to find out a fair ammount with google, but most of the sites ive found are either about landrovers, or companies selling things...

the way i understand it is that lpg is about the same MPG wise, its just that it's half the price of petrol, hence lots of nice savings

what i'm concerned about is what kind of system can be fitted to my car, and how much does it cost (for either DIY or pro install) any compaies off here ever done anything with it?

ive seen 2 systems on these websites, a "mixer" system which i beleives wors a bit like a carb and goes on your intake piping somewhere, and an "SVI" system which effectively uses its own seperate ECU and seperate lpg injectors and is mapped in like a normal petrol system etc. but i assume the cost of this is enormous!

if the initial cost is too high, then im not even gonna consider it...

i drive a a v8 3.9 landrover disco with lpg
the gas is cheap ,anywhere between 29p & 32p a litre
you do get less to the gallon
but you also get a drop is performance/power

has pros and cons,for me it makes driving a gas guzzler afordable
